Simplified Explanation

The patent application describes a method and apparatus for configuring terminal devices to switch communication paths efficiently.

  • Receiving configuration information from a first network device
  • Configuration information is for configuring a second terminal device to switch to communicate with a third network device via a first terminal device
  • Configuration information includes information about a first timer for path switch
  • Starting the first timer
  • Sending a radio resource control (RRC) reconfiguration complete message to the first terminal device

Original Abstract Submitted

This application relates to a communication method and apparatus. One example method includes: receiving configuration information from a first network device, wherein the configuration information is for configuring a second terminal device to switch to communicate with a third network device via a first terminal device, the configuration information comprises information about a first timer, and the information about the first timer is for a path switch; starting the first timer; and in response to receiving the configuration information, sending a radio resource control (RRC) reconfiguration complete message to the first terminal device.
